Applications for regular benefits continue to be received; Online Filing Option new in 2013

ERIE COUNTY, NY— The Erie County Department of Social Services’ Home Energy Assistance Program (“HEAP”) continues to accept applications for regular benefits for the 2013-14 heating season. 749 face-to-face interviews were conducted with individuals who applied in person on opening day, November 18, while an additional 335 applicants have taken advantage of the new online filing method available for the first time this year. Another approximately 14,000 Early Outreach applications were received by the Department of Social Services prior to November 18.

“No family or individual should be forced to live in an unheated home during the winter months, and HEAP assistance is available to prevent that hardship,” said Erie County Executive Mark C. Poloncarz. “Eligible participants can receive up to $650 towards winter heating bills, and with online enrollment now available, I encourage all residents who need the assistance to register as soon as possible.”

Last winter, more than 1.4 million households in New York State, including 95,000 households in Erie County, received HEAP benefits. The HEAP season is shorter this year with the regular benefit component scheduled to close on February 1, 2014.  Applications for emergency HEAP benefits will be accepted January 2, 2014 through March 17, 2014.
